Excel チェックボックスの作り方|フォームコントロールで効率化

Excelのチェックボックスは、データの入力や選択を効率化するための便利なツールです。この記事では、チェックボックスの作成方法を詳しく解説します。特に、フォームコントロールを活用することで、チェックボックスの設定や連携機能を簡単に実装できます。チェックボックスは、タスク管理やアンケート作成など、さまざまなシーンで活用できます。この記事では、チェックボックスの基本的な作成方法から、高度な設定まで、ステップバイステップで解説します。また、他のフォームコントロールと組み合わせることで、より効率的なデータ入力やユーザーフォームの作成についても触れていきます。
チェックボックスの用途
チェックボックスは、Excelのワークシート上で特定の情報を選択や入力するために使用されます。チェックボックスを活用することで、ユーザーは複数のオプションから選択したり、特定の条件を満たしているかどうかを簡単に確認することができます。例えば、タスク管理ではチェックボックスを使ってタスクの完了状況を追跡したり、アンケート作成では回答者の選択肢を固定化してデータの一貫性を保つことができます。また、チェックボックスはデータの整合性を保つためにも有効で、ユーザーが不適切な入力を行うのを防ぐことができます。
チェックボックスの効率化は、特に大量のデータを扱う際や、複数のユーザーが同一のワークシートを使用する場合に特に役立ちます。チェックボックスを使用することで、データ入力の時間を大幅に削減し、エラーを最小限に抑えることができます。例えば、製品の在庫管理では、チェックボックスを使って商品の入出庫状況を簡単に管理できます。また、イベントの参加者管理では、チェックボックスを使って参加者の出席状況を一覧で確認できます。
チェックボックスは、単に選択のためのツールだけでなく、ワークシートの他の要素と連携することも可能です。例えば、チェックボックスの状態(チェックが入っているかどうか)を他のセルの値にリンクさせることで、自動的に計算や表示を変更することができます。IF関数と組み合わせることで、チェックボックスの状態に応じた条件付きの処理を実現し、ワークシートの機能をさらに強化できます。チェックボックスのこれらの特性は、ワークシートの操作をシンプルかつ効率的にするための重要な要素となっています。
フォームコントロールの概要
フォームコントロールは、Excelでデータ入力や選択を効率化するための便利なツールです。このコントロールを使用することで、ユーザーが簡単にデータを操作したり、特定のオプションを選択したりできます。特に、チェックボックスは、複数の選択肢から特定の項目を選んでチェックするのに適しています。チェックボックスは、タスクの完了状況の管理やアンケートの作成など、さまざまな場面で活用できます。
チェックボックスの作成は、Excelのデベロッパタブから行います。デベロッパタブが表示されていない場合は、まず「ファイル」メニューから「オプション」を選択し、「Excel オプション」ダイアログボックスで「デベロッパ」タブを有効にします。その後、「デベロッパ」タブの「挿入」ボタンから「フォームコントロール」の「チェックボックス」を選択し、ワークシート上で配置します。
チェックボックスの設定では、名前や値、リンク先のセルを指定できます。名前はチェックボックスのラベルとして表示され、値はチェックの有無を表します。リンク先のセルを指定することで、チェックボックスの状態(チェックされているか否か)がセルの値として反映されます。これにより、チェックボックスの状態に基づいて、他のセルの値や表示を自動的に変更することが可能になります。
また、チェックボックスのデザインをカスタマイズすることもできます。チェックボックスの右クリックから「書式設定」を選択すると、色や文字のフォント、サイズなどを変更できます。さらに、IF関数を使用して、チェックボックスの状態に応じて他のセルの値を自動的に計算したり、特定のアクションを実行したりすることも可能です。これらの機能を活用することで、データ入力の効率化やユーザーフォームの作成がよりスムーズに行えます。
チェックボックスの作成手順
チェックボックスは、Excelのフォームコントロール機能を使用して簡単に作成できます。まず、チェックボックスを作成するには、デベロッパーテブを表示させる必要があります。デフォルトでは、このタブは表示されていない場合があるため、リボンのカスタマイズから追加する必要があります。デベロッパーテブが表示されたら、フォームコントロールセクションからチェックボックスを選択し、ワークシートの任意の位置に配置します。チェックボックスが配置された後は、その設定を行うことができます。
チェックボックスの設定では、主に3つの要素を指定します。名前は、チェックボックスの説明やタイトルとして使用されます。値は、チェックが入っているかどうかを示すTrueやFalseの値を保持します。そして、リンク先のセルは、チェックボックスの状態を反映するセルを指定します。このリンク先のセルには、チェックボックスが選択されているかどうかを示す1(真)または0(偽)の値が自動的に入力されます。これにより、チェックボックスの状態を数式や関数で利用することが可能になります。
さらに、チェックボックスのデザインもカスタマイズできます。チェックボックスのサイズや位置を調整したり、フォントの種類や色を変更したりすることができます。また、IF関数を活用することで、チェックボックスの状態に応じて他のセルの内容を自動的に変更したり、特定の処理を実行したりすることができます。例えば、チェックボックスが選択された場合にのみ特定の計算を実行するといった機能を実装できます。このように、チェックボックスは単なる入力のためのツールだけでなく、ワークシートの高度な操作にも役立ちます。
チェックボックスの設定方法
チェックボックスは、Excelのフォームコントロールを活用して作成します。これにより、データの入力や選択が効率化され、タスク管理やアンケート作成などに便利に利用できます。チェックボックスの作成には、まずデベロッパーテブを表示する必要があります。デベロッパーテブが表示されていない場合は、Excelの「ファイル」メニューから「オプション」を選択し、「リボンのカスタマイズ」で「デベロッパ」をチェックします。
チェックボックスを作成するには、デベロッパーテブの「挿入」から「フォームコントロール」のセクションにある「チェックボックス」を選択します。ワークシート上でマウスをドラッグして任意の位置にチェックボックスを配置します。配置後、チェックボックスを右クリックして「チェックボックスの設定」を選択します。ここで、チェックボックスの名前や、チェック状態を示すリンク先のセルを指定できます。
チェックボックスの設定では、IF関数を使用して、チェック状態に応じてセルの値を変更することもできます。例えば、チェックボックスが選択された場合に「完了」、選択されていない場合に「未完了」と表示させることができます。この設定は、タスク管理やプロジェクト進行の状況を一目で把握するのに役立ちます。また、チェックボックスのデザインを変更することも可能です。フォントの変更や背景色の設定など、見た目をカスタマイズすることで、ワークシートの視認性を向上させることができます。
デザイン変更と連動機能
チェックボックスのデザイン変更や連動機能の設定は、Excelの使い勝手を大幅に向上させる要素です。まず、デザイン変更については、チェックボックスの外観をカスタマイズすることで、ワークシート全体の視覚的統一性を高めることができます。チェックボックスの色や文字のフォント、サイズを変更することで、ユーザーが選択しやすい環境を作り出すことが可能です。特に、複数のチェックボックスを配置する場合や、重要な選択項目を強調したい場合に効果的です。
また、チェックボックスの連動機能も非常に便利です。例えば、IF関数を使用することで、チェックボックスの選択状態に応じて他のセルの内容を変更することができます。具体的には、チェックボックスが選択された場合に特定の文字列や数値を表示させ、選択が解除された場合に別の値や空白を表示させることが可能です。これにより、データの入力や管理が効率化され、エラーの発生も防げます。
さらに、チェックボックスの連動機能を活用することで、複雑なワークフローを簡単に実装できます。例えば、プロジェクト管理のシートで、タスクの完了状況をチェックボックスで管理し、その結果に基づいて進捗レポートを自動生成することができます。このような機能は、チームでの共同作業や、定期的なレポート作成に特に役立ちます。チェックボックスの連動機能を上手く利用すれば、Excelの機能性が大きく向上し、業務効率化に大きく貢献します。
その他のフォームコントロールの活用
チェックボックスは、Excelのフォームコントロールの一つで、データ入力や選択を効率化するための便利なツールです。しかし、チェックボックスだけでなく、他のフォームコントロールも活用することで、より高度な機能を実現できます。例えば、コンボボックスやリストボックスは、複数の選択肢から一つを選択する際によく使用されます。これらのコントロールは、ユーザーが直接入力する必要がなく、選択肢から選ぶだけで済むため、データの正確性と入力の効率化に大きく貢献します。
また、スピンボタンは数値の増減に使用され、ユーザーがマウスクリックで簡単に数値を変更できます。これにより、データの入力がより直感的で簡単になります。スクロールバーも同様に、範囲内の数値をスライドして選択できるため、大きなデータセットの閲覧や編集が容易になります。これらのコントロールを組み合わせることで、複雑なユーザーフォームやデータ入力画面を作成することが可能になります。
さらに、フォームコントロールは、マクロやVBAと連携することで、より高度な自動化や処理を行うことができます。例えば、チェックボックスが選択されると、特定のマクロが実行されるように設定したり、コンボボックスの選択に基づいて他のセルの内容が自動的に変更されるように設定できます。これにより、Excelの機能を最大限に活用し、業務の効率化を図ることができます。
まとめ
Excelのチェックボックスは、フォームコントロールを活用して作成することで、データの入力や選択を効率化できます。特に、タスク管理やアンケート作成などに非常に役立ちます。チェックボックスの作成は、デベロッパーテタブからフォームコントロールのチェックボックスを選択し、ワークシートに配置することで簡単に実現できます。チェックボックスの設定では、名前や値、リンク先のセルを指定することができます。これは、チェックボックスの状態(チェックあり/なし)をセルに反映させ、その後の処理や計算に利用できます。
さらに、チェックボックスのデザイン変更や、IF関数を使用した連動機能の設定も可能です。例えば、チェックボックスがオンのときに特定の計算を実行するといった高度な操作ができます。他のフォームコントロール(コンボボックス、リストボックスなど)も活用することで、データ入力の効率化やユーザーフォームの作成がよりスムーズに行えます。これらの機能を組み合わせることで、Excelの使い勝手を大幅に向上させることができます。
よくある質問
Excelのチェックボックスはどのように作成しますか?
Excelのチェックボックスを作成するには、まずフォームコントロールを使用します。スタートを切るには、Excelを開き、チェックボックスを追加したいシートを選択します。次に、「開発ツール」タブを表示させる必要があります。このタブが見当たらない場合は、「ファイル」メニューから「オプション」を選択し、「リボンのカスタマイズ」で「開発ツール」をチェックします。タブが表示されたら、「開発ツール」をクリックし、「挿入」から「フォームコントロール」のセクションで「チェックボックス」を選択します。マウスをクリックしてシート上に配置すると、チェックボックスが作成されます。その後、チェックボックスのサイズや位置を調整し、ラベルを追加することで、より使いやすいインターフェースを作成できます。
チェックボックスのリンクセルはどのように設定しますか?
チェックボックスのリンクセルは、チェックボックスの状態をセルに反映させることで、データの管理を効率化します。チェックボックスを右クリックし、「書式設定」を選択します。「セルのリンク」の欄に、リンクしたいセルのアドレスを入力します。例えば、「A1」と入力すると、チェックボックスがチェックされている場合はセルに「TRUE」、アンチェックされている場合は「FALSE」が表示されます。このリンク設定により、チェックボックスの状態を簡単に数値や論理値として扱うことができ、他の計算や条件付き書式設定に活用できます。
複数のチェックボックスを一度に管理するにはどうすればよいですか?
複数のチェックボックスを一度に管理するには、グループ化やマクロの活用が有効です。まず、グループ化の方法について説明します。チェックボックスを複数選択するには、「Ctrl」キーを押しながらそれぞれのチェックボックスをクリックします。選択したチェックボックスを右クリックし、「グループ化」を選択します。これにより、選択したチェックボックスがグループとして扱われ、一括で移動やサイズ変更が可能になります。また、マクロを使用することで、ボタン一つで複数のチェックボックスの状態を一括で変更できます。「開発ツール」タブから「マクロ」をクリックし、新しいマクロを作成します。マクロ内では、チェックボックスの「Value」プロパティを制御することで、一括でチェックやアンチェックを行うことができます。
チェックボックスのデザインや色はカスタマイズできますか?
はい、チェックボックスのデザインや色はカスタマイズできます。チェックボックスを右クリックし、「書式設定」を選択します。「書式設定」ダイアログボックスが表示され、ここで様々な設定を行うことができます。まず、「文字色」タブでは、チェックボックスのテキスト色を変更できます。「背景色」タブでは、チェックボックスの背景色を設定できます。さらに、「フォント」タブでは、テキストのフォントやサイズ、スタイルを調整できます。これらの設定により、チェックボックスを視覚的に区別しやすくしたり、デザインを統一したりすることができます。また、「セルのリンク」や「マクロ」と組み合わせることで、より高度な機能を実装することも可能です。
Deja una respuesta
Lo siento, debes estar conectado para publicar un comentario.

関連ブログ記事